Intelligent Pump Market : Intelligent pumps, equipped with advanced monitoring, control, and automation capabilities, are ushering in a new era of efficiency and reliability in fluid handling systems across industries. As technology continues to evolve, the intelligent pump market is experiencing transformative changes driven by a convergence of smart technologies, energy efficiency demands, and the need for sustainable solutions. This article explores the key trends and drivers propelling the intelligent pump market forward.

Key Trends:

  1. Integration of Industry 4.0 Technologies: A prominent trend in the intelligent pump market is the integration of Industry 4.0 technologies. Intelligent pumps are becoming integral components of smart manufacturing and industrial processes, leveraging features such as IoT connectivity, sensors, and data analytics. This trend facilitates real-time monitoring, predictive maintenance, and data-driven decision-making, enhancing overall operational efficiency.
  2. Rise of Condition Monitoring and Predictive Maintenance: Condition monitoring and predictive maintenance capabilities are becoming standard features in intelligent pumps. The ability to continuously monitor pump health, detect potential issues, and predict maintenance requirements helps in minimizing downtime and extending the lifespan of pumps. This trend aligns with the industry’s focus on reducing operational costs and enhancing reliability.
  3. Energy Efficiency Optimization: Energy efficiency remains a key trend in the intelligent pump market. Advanced control algorithms, variable speed drives, and energy-efficient designs contribute to optimizing pump performance and reducing energy consumption. This trend is crucial for industries looking to achieve sustainability goals, lower energy costs, and comply with stringent environmental regulations.
  4. Remote Monitoring and Control: The increasing demand for remote monitoring and control is shaping the development of intelligent pumps. These pumps enable operators to monitor and control pump systems from a centralized location, improving overall system flexibility and responsiveness. This trend is particularly relevant for industries with distributed operations and a need for real-time adjustments.

Key Drivers:

  1. Water and Wastewater Management Needs: The demand for intelligent pumps is driven by the increasing focus on water and wastewater management. Municipalities and industrial facilities are investing in smart pump solutions to optimize water distribution, ensure efficient wastewater treatment, and address water scarcity challenges. Intelligent pumps play a pivotal role in achieving sustainable water management practices.
  2. Industrial Automation and Smart Manufacturing: The ongoing trend towards industrial automation and smart manufacturing is a major driver for the intelligent pump market. As industries embrace digital transformation, intelligent pumps contribute to the creation of connected and efficient production environments. The integration of intelligent pumps enhances process control, reduces manual intervention, and improves overall manufacturing efficiency.
  3. Stringent Regulatory Standards: Stringent regulatory standards governing energy efficiency and environmental impact are driving the adoption of intelligent pumps. Industries are compelled to comply with regulations that set targets for energy consumption and emissions. Intelligent pumps, with their energy-efficient features and sustainability benefits, help industries meet these standards and avoid penalties.
  4. Focus on System Reliability and Lifecycle Cost Reduction: The need for increased system reliability and a reduction in lifecycle costs is a key driver for the intelligent pump market. Industries seek solutions that minimize unplanned downtime, extend equipment lifespan, and reduce maintenance costs. Intelligent pumps, with their ability to provide real-time insights and predictive maintenance, address these critical operational needs.
